Vent Hood Installation in Fort Worth, TX
Vent hood installation services involve the setup of ventilation systems designed to remove smoke, grease, odors, and airborne contaminants from kitchens and cooking areas. These projects typically include installing range hoods, wall-mounted or island hoods, and ductwork that connects the hood to outside ventilation. Property owners often seek this service when upgrading or replacing an existing vent hood, remodeling a kitchen, or ensuring proper ventilation for new appliances. Understanding the compatibility of the hood with the space, the type of ductwork needed, and any local building codes can help homeowners make informed decisions before requesting installation.
Before requesting vent hood installation, property owners should consider the size and layout of their kitchen, as well as the type of cooking appliances in use. It’s important to determine whether ducting to the outside is feasible and to choose a hood that fits the space and meets ventilation needs. Clarifying whether the installation requires modifications to existing cabinetry or electrical systems can also ensure a smooth process. Proper planning can help ensure the vent hood functions effectively and complements the overall kitchen design.

Vent Hood Installation Questions
What types of vent hoods can be installed? Various styles including wall-mounted, island, and under-cabinet vent hoods are available for different kitchen setups.
Is it necessary to upgrade existing vent hoods during installation? Upgrading may improve ventilation efficiency and meet current building codes, depending on the existing system.
What should property owners consider before installing a vent hood? Factors include kitchen layout, ductwork accessibility, and the type of cooking appliances used.
Can vent hood installation be combined with other kitchen upgrades? Yes, it can be coordinated with renovations such as cabinetry or countertop updates for a cohesive look.
